Issam Fares
Institute Logo

Right: Original design by Rafic
Saab; Left: Present logo design developed by the University Publications
Office.
After its inauguration in 2006, the IFI
for Public Policy and International Affairs held a student
competition at the American University of Beirut, in
collaboration with the Department of Architecture and
Design, to design its logo.
Then 2nd year Graphic Design student Rafic Saab won the
competition and the accompanying $200 award. He explains how
the small i’s are “representations of human beings, joined
by an organic-looking F.” Saab adds that “the i’s were
designed using a serif font to join the serious world of
policy with the human aspect that it seeks to represent.”
The IFI would like to thank Najib Attieh,
Graphic Designs Manager at the University Publications
Office, for his development of the initial logo design into
its final form, and Leila Musfy, Chairperson of the
Department of Architecture and Design, for her support.
